Platform Engineer
Bloom & Wild
Software Engineering
Europe · Remote
Our Technology team of over 60 people sits right at the heart of our business. We build and maintain the solutions that power e-commerce, production and fulfilment, enabling our brands to delight our customers every day.
The Product Engineering team consists of five cross-functional squads who each own their own business and architectural domain, and are supported by our Platform, Domain Engineering, Data and IT teams.
Our platform uses technologies including Ruby and Rails and Python/ React, backed by PostgreSQL, Fargate/ECS on AWS, and Cloud Run on GCP. It exposes APIs that are used by our multi-brand Angular webapp and our native iOS and Android mobile apps. We’re also looking at developing new domain driven services & microservices where applicable.
Most of our team is based in the UK or The Netherlands and works in a flexible model, with choice in how often they travel to the office. Our squads meet in person at least once per quarter in order to maintain connections, collaborate on larger projects and have fun together.
You can read lots more about our technology stack and our culture over on our tech blog - Code Wild
⚙️ What you'll be doing:As a Platform Engineer you'll work across the whole of Technology — Frontend, Backend, Data Engineering, Data Science and Warehouse Tech — helping other engineers ship better, faster, and more safely. You'll split your time roughly equally between embedded engagements inside domain squads and central platform work on the shared infrastructure. AI-assisted ways of working run through both.
The role of an engineer is changing. AI has removed writing code as the scarce skill; the valuable engineer is the one who picks the right problems, scopes them, and owns them through to how they behave in production. This role leans into that shift. You will carry a high degree of autonomy — the work is not always handed to you as tickets; you identify it, shape it, and own it end-to-end.
** Please note that this is a remote role.
This includes:
Embedded Engagements: Partner with domain squads, shipping code and tools to directly enhance their capability and solve real problems.
Paved Roads: Build shared, adoption-driven infrastructure like feature flags, canary rollouts, fast builds, and CI/CD patterns—making the easiest path the best path.
AI Integration: Extend AI across the engineering lifecycle (ticket generation, config authoring, incident response, code review), operating with AI as your core working mode and creating reusable patterns.
Core Infrastructure: Maintain and evolve shared services: AWS, GitHub, Datadog, Cloudflare, distributing ownership across the Platform team.
Eliminate Toil: Aggressively automate manual processes and remove friction from the developer day-to-day.
Enable Ownership: Coach squads on SLOs, observability, and AI tooling, ensuring they are capable of owning their production behaviour without relying on Platform.
Strategic Impact: Proactively identify, scope, and deliver high-leverage problems from month six onwards.
✅ You’ll love this role if you…
- Have day-to-day experience with AWS and Terraform, and the judgement to make real calls on infrastructure shape, cost, and reliability. Our stack includes ECS Fargate, RDS, ElastiCache, DynamoDB, Lambda, and EventBridge — you'll be working on this from early on.
Have good judgement across CI/CD and observability — comfortable with safe and reliable deployment practices (we use GitHub Actions and Terraform Cloud), and comfortable using metrics, logs, and traces to understand how applications and infrastructure behave.
Use AI coding tools as part of your daily workflow today, or are visibly excited to work this way. You don't need to be an expert in any specific tool — the Platform team will meet you there — but you do need to want it.
Are willing to pick up app-side stacks like Ruby and Python, and are comfortable operating inside long-lived monoliths without trying to rewrite them.
Take end-to-end ownership of problems — you spot something, you scope it, you drive it through to done. The work here is not always handed to you as a ticket; you're comfortable operating in ambiguity and defining the problem before the solution.
Innovation — A curious mindset — you love to learn and often take initiative to improve things.
Delivering results — Proactive — you take responsibility and initiative to get things done, are willing to roll up your sleeves and get stuck in.
Stakeholder management — You love to collaborate, and are at your best when working cross-functionally with other teams.
Problem analysis — You're excited about problem-solving and love to take a logical and collaborative approach to finding solutions.
Coachability — A growth mindset; you're open to feedback and coaching, and seek out opportunities for learning and development.
Been part of rolling out production-ownership practices across a team or organisation.
Experience working on an e-commerce site or in a fast-growing (preferably consumer-facing) environment.
Experience setting patterns that other engineers adopted without being told to.
Experience writing services or apps that fit into distributed architectures — working with APIs, event-driven patterns, and the contracts and practices that keep distributed systems stable.
It would be great if you also have...